Output 589a6dfa95817e2458341243f6fcc06d50b945e1f9c5c8a85d3c61a1f7aa9c68:2

value
59212410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c12d773f1ab012db90c4558b240a5949c01a5b OP_EQUAL
address
37KYZTf7GQxJA5zPBpftGu1Gtc3Tf3Ae2Q
transaction
589a6dfa95817e2458341243f6fcc06d50b945e1f9c5c8a85d3c61a1f7aa9c68
spent
true